Staff and relatives of workers at a Romford-based charity recently completed a 10k run in London and are encouraging others to get involved in fundraising.
After the success of the run, The Lennox Children’s Cancer Fund, based in Mawney Road, is encouraging supporters to enter the London Kilomathon in Lee Valley in October.
The Kilomathon is a running event of different lengths and distances, for different age groups.
More than �1,100 was raised by the six runners who took part in the London 10k for the charity.
Vicky Nash, who took part, said: “It was a great team effort and a very enjoyable experience.”
